Introduction to Coral Reefs and Their Ecological Significance

Coral reefs are complex ecosystems that thrive in shallow, tropical, and subtropical waters around the globe. They are constructed by coral polyps, tiny animals that belong to the phylum Cnidaria. Over time, as these polyps grow and die, they leave behind a hard, calcium carbonate exoskeleton that forms the framework of the reef. This structure provides habitat for a vast array of species, from small fish and invertebrates to large predators. The coral-algal symbiosis, where corals host single-celled algae (zooxanthellae) within their tissues, is the foundation of the reef’s productivity. These algae photosynthesize, producing organic compounds that nourish the coral and, in turn, support the entire food web.

The Role of Coral Reefs in Marine Food Provision

Coral reefs are incredibly productive, producing more biomass per unit area than many other ecosystems, including agricultural lands. This productivity is due to the efficient conversion of sunlight into organic matter by the zooxanthellae and other photosynthetic organisms on the reef. The food produced on reefs supports a vast array of marine life, from plankton and small fish to large predators like sharks and rays. Moreover, coral reefs serve as crucial nurseries for many fish species, providing them with food and protection during their vulnerable early stages.

Nutritional Value of Coral Reef Resources

The foods provided by coral reefs are not only abundant but also highly nutritious. Fish and other seafood caught from coral reefs are rich in proteins, vitamins, and minerals essential for human health. For example, fish is an excellent source of omega-3 fatty acids, which are crucial for heart health and brain function. Additionally, many species found on coral reefs, such as shellfish and crustaceans, are rich in vitamins B12 and D, calcium, and iron. The nutritional benefits of seafood from coral reefs make them an integral part of the diet for millions of people worldwide, particularly in coastal communities where access to other protein sources may be limited.

The Variety of Food Provided by Coral Reefs

Coral reefs are home to a staggering array of species, many of which are edible and form an essential part of the marine food chain. From tiny plankton to large fish, every component of the reef ecosystem plays a role in providing food. Here are some examples of the diverse food sources that coral reefs offer:

  • Fish: Including both herbivorous and carnivorous species, fish are a primary food source for many marine animals and humans alike.
  • Mollusks: This group includes oysters, mussels, clams, and squids, all of which are widely consumed by humans and other marine creatures.
  • Crustaceans: Crabs, lobsters, and shrimps are prized for their flavor and are an important part of the commercial seafood industry.
  • Sea Turtles: While their consumption is regulated due to conservation concerns, sea turtles have been a traditional food source in many cultures.

Challenges Facing Coral Reefs and Their Food Provision

Despite their importance, coral reefs are facing unprecedented threats. Climate change, leading to rising sea temperatures and ocean acidification, is causing widespread coral bleaching and reducing the productivity of reefs. Overfishing, habitat destruction, and pollution are additional stressors that compromise the health and resilience of coral reef ecosystems. The loss of coral reefs could have catastrophic consequences for marine biodiversity and for human communities that depend on them for food and livelihoods. Conservation efforts are crucial to protect these ecosystems and ensure their continued provision of food for future generations.

How do coral reefs support commercial fisheries?

Coral reefs support commercial fisheries in a number of ways. Firstly, they provide a habitat for many species of fish and other marine animals that are targeted by commercial fisheries. The complex structure of the reef provides a perfect environment for these species to thrive, with many hiding places, feeding grounds, and breeding areas. Secondly, coral reefs are an important nursery ground for many species of fish, providing a safe and sheltered environment for young fish to grow and develop. This is particularly important for species such as snappers, groupers, and lobsters, which are all highly valued by commercial fisheries.

In addition to providing a habitat and nursery ground for commercial species, coral reefs also play a crucial role in the lifecycle of many marine species. For example, many species of fish migrate to coral reefs to spawn, and the reefs provide a safe and productive environment for the larvae to develop. Coral reefs also support a wide range of invertebrate species, such as shellfish and crustaceans, which are also targeted by commercial fisheries. Overall, the health and productivity of coral reefs are critical to the long-term sustainability of commercial fisheries, and the conservation of these ecosystems is essential to ensuring the continued health and productivity of our oceans.

How do coral reefs protect shorelines and prevent erosion?

Coral reefs play a crucial role in protecting shorelines and preventing erosion, with their complex structure providing a natural barrier against wave action and storm damage. The reef itself acts as a breakwater, reducing the energy of waves and preventing them from reaching the shore. This helps to prevent erosion and damage to coastal infrastructure, such as seawalls and buildings. In addition, coral reefs also help to stabilize the sediment and prevent it from being washed away, which helps to maintain the shape and integrity of the coastline.

What are the impacts of climate change on coral reefs?

Climate change is having a significant impact on coral reefs, with rising sea temperatures and ocean acidification causing widespread damage to these ecosystems. One of the most significant impacts of climate change on coral reefs is coral bleaching, which occurs when the coral is stressed and expels its algal symbionts, turning white and often leading to the death of the coral. This can have significant consequences for the entire ecosystem, with many species of fish and other marine animals relying on the coral for food and shelter. In addition, climate change is also causing sea level rise, which can lead to increased erosion and damage to coral reefs.
